Procurement Quality Assurance - Pickering RFBR Tooling

AtkinsRéalis is one of Canada's largest private sector nuclear engineering groups. We have been providing a wide range of services to the nuclear industry in Canada and around the world since for more than 60 years. We are proud to be the steward of Canadian CANDU nuclear technology.

Procurement Quality Assurance Representative (PQAR)- Tooling is required to support overall implementation of project procurement quality assurance program for Pickering Refurb & Boiler Replacement (RFBR) Tooling.

PQAR is reporting to Quality Assurance Manager Procurement.

This role will be based in Mississauga, ON.

Your role within the team:

  • Evaluation of supplier’s capability to provide items or services in accordance with the requirements of procurement documents, prior to contract ward.
  • Perform vendor qualification audit as required.
  • Perform QA review of procurement packages, such as EQR, PDCL and technical documents.
  • Prepare Quality Tender Evaluation and bid evaluation.
  • Provide inputs in selection of ITP control points based on technical requirements and lessons learned from other projects.
  • Perform source surveillance at supplier facility as per approved ITPs in accordance with RFBR.
  • Project quality program.
  • Verify item at vendor locations and perform final inspection.
  • Sign the Quality Assurance Release in accordance with project instructions.
  • Distribute Quality Assurance Release (QAR).
  • Review and accept vendor documents such as inspection procedures, ITPs, and History Dockets.
  • Interface with Client and Suppliers in resolving quality issue and report any major findings and negative trends to Project procurement QA Manager.

The ideal candidate:

  • College degree in Engineering.
  • Minimum of 5 years major project working experience. (Relevant nuclear field experience is absolutely an asset).
  • Must be able to read and interpret engineering drawings and other type of engineering documents.
  • Basic knowledge of electrical and pneumatic control system.
  • Demonstrated knowledge and understanding of procedures, processes, equipment, and techniques.
  • Good knowledge of CSA N285.0, CSA N299 etc.
  • Good understanding of relevant CANDU systems, and retube technology.
  • Good knowledge to write procedures and review documents on a technical level.
  • Good knowledge and experience of special process (welding, heat treatment etc.) and NDE.
  • Strong verbal/written communication skills and effectiveness in interpersonal relationships.
  • Basic computing skills and functionality with standard Microsoft Office programs (e.g., Word, Outlook, Excel, PowerPoint).
  • Valid Ontario Driver’s License.
